Otimização dos custos de operação de aplicações Web em Cloud
Autor(a) principal: | |
---|---|
Data de Publicação: | 2019 |
Tipo de documento: | Dissertação |
Idioma: | por |
Título da fonte: |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
Texto Completo: | https://hdl.handle.net/1822/79428 |
Resumo: | Dissertação de mestrado em Engenharia Informática |
id |
RCAP_5cf34a890abd7874c0a23cbf480f73da |
---|---|
oai_identifier_str |
oai:repositorium.sdum.uminho.pt:1822/79428 |
network_acronym_str |
RCAP |
network_name_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ository_id_str |
7160 |
spelling |
Otimização dos custos de operação de aplicações Web em CloudCloud web application operation cost optimizationCloud-computingFornecedores de serviços de cloudOtimização de custosCloud service providersCost optimizationEngen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e InformáticaDissertação de mestrado em Engenharia InformáticaO cloud computing tem sido amplamente adotado na área das tecnologias de informação na última década, devido às diversas vantagens que providencia, entre elas a possibilidade de redução de custos com infraestruturas. Embora a utilização da cloud possa minorar os custos de operação de aplicações Web, verifica-se que a definição dos preços praticados pelos fornecedores de serviços tem-se tornado cada vez mais complexa, ameaçando uma das principais razões que leva os utilizadores a migrar para a cloud: a redução de custos. Derivado deste aumento de complexidade, o surgimento de soluções de monitorização e otimização de custos de cloud tem vindo a aumentar por forma a combater este problema. Apesar de existirem algumas soluções capazes de auxiliar na otimização de custos, verifica-se que a visibilidade sobre os custos e dados de utilização é limitada, não sendo possível consultar a informação com a granularidade que os utilizadores pretendem. Por todos estes motivos, a equipa de Investigação e Desenvolvimento da Eurotux Informática, S.A. decidiu investir no desenvolvimento de uma solução que auxiliasse os seus colaboradores e clientes num problema que enfrentam no dia a dia. Após estudar as soluções existentes, identificou-se, junto dos principais intervenientes, os requisitos que a solução deveria cumprir. A criação de uma aplicação em Flask em conjunto com uma Elas& Stack constitui a base tecnológica da solução. A modularidade, escalabilidade e robustez da solução foi tida em conta em todo o processo de elaboração da solução. O resultado final é uma ferramenta totalmente funcional que permite satisfazer as necessidades impostas. A integração com os principais fornecedores de cloud estudados foi amplamente conseguida. A avaliação da mesma foi realizada tendo por base diversos casos de estudo de clientes reais da empresa.Cloud computing has been widely adopted in the area of Information Technology (IT) over the last decade due to the many advantages it provides, including the possibility of reducing infrastructure costs. Although the adoption of the cloud can mitigate the costs of operating web applications, it appears that the definition of prices practiced by service providers has become increasingly complex, threatening one of the main reasons that leads users to migrate to the cloud: cost savings. Due to this increased complexity, the number of cloud cost monitoring and optimization solutions has been growing in order to face this problem. While there are some solutions that can help with cost optimization, it is verified that the visibility into costs and usage data is limited, and it is not possible to query the information with the granularity that users want. For all these reasons, the Research and Development team (R&D) of Eurotux Informatica, S.A. decided to invest in the development of a solution that would help its employees and customers in a problem they face every day. After studying existing solutions, the key actors identified the requirements that the solution should sastified. Creating a Flask application together with an Elastic Stack is the technology foundation of the solution. The modularity, scalability and robustness of the solution has been taken in consideration throughout the solution design process. The final result is a fully functional tool that allows you to meet the requirements imposed. The integra-tion with the major cloud providers studied has been largely achieved. The evaluation was made based on several study cases of real company customers.Sousa, AntónioCosta, Daniela Duarte daUniversidade do MinhoMachado, Diogo Alexandre Gonçalves2019-12-232019-12-23T00:00:00Zinfo: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ttps://hdl.handle.net/1822/79428por203018281info:eu-repo/semantics/openA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2023-07-21T12:25:42Zoai:repositorium.sdum.uminho.pt:1822/79428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-19T19:20:00.639955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se |
dc.title.none.fl_str_mv |
Otimização dos custos de operação de aplicações Web em Cloud Cloud web application operation cost optimization |
title |
Otimização dos custos de operação de aplicações Web em Cloud |
spellingShingle |
Otimização dos custos de operação de aplicações Web em Cloud Machado, Diogo Alexandre Gonçalves Cloud-computing Fornecedores de serviços de cloud Otimização de custos Cloud service providers Cost optimization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ática |
title_short |
Otimização dos custos de operação de aplicações Web em Cloud |
title_full |
Otimização dos custos de operação de aplicações Web em Cloud |
title_fullStr |
Otimização dos custos de operação de aplicações Web em Cloud |
title_full_unstemmed |
Otimização dos custos de operação de aplicações Web em Cloud |
title_sort |
Otimização dos custos de operação de aplicações Web em Cloud |
author |
Machado, Diogo Alexandre Gonçalves |
author_facet |
Machado, Diogo Alexandre Gonçalves |
author_role |
author |
dc.contributor.none.fl_str_mv |
Sousa, António Costa, Daniela Duarte da Universidade do Minho |
dc.contributor.author.fl_str_mv |
Machado, Diogo Alexandre Gonçalves |
dc.subject.por.fl_str_mv |
Cloud-computing Fornecedores de serviços de cloud Otimização de custos Cloud service providers Cost optimization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ática |
topic |
Cloud-computing Fornecedores de serviços de cloud Otimização de custos Cloud service providers Cost optimization Engenharia e Tecnologia::Engenharia Eletrotécnica, Eletrónica e Informática |
description |
Dissertação de mestrado em Engenharia Informática |
publishDate |
2019 |
dc.date.none.fl_str_mv |
2019-12-23 2019-12-23T00:00:00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
format |
masterThesis |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
https://hdl.handle.net/1822/79428 |
url |
https://hdl.handle.net/1822/79428 |
dc.language.iso.fl_str_mv |
por |
language |
por |
dc.relation.none.fl_str_mv |
203018281 |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.source.none.fl_str_mv |
re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ação instacron:RCAAP |
instname_str |
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
instacron_str |
RCAAP |
institution |
RCAAP |
reponame_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
collection |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ository.name.fl_str_mv |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
repository.mail.fl_str_mv |
|
_version_ |
1799132661620408320 |